Benefit from a nuts-and-bolts examination of how XAML and C# 7 fit together and obtain a foundation for getting up and running with Windows 10. Once you have a good understanding of the basics, you progress to more advanced topics steadily increasing your understanding as a whole. This holistic knowledge is essential to get the most out of Windows 10 development.

Each topic is covered clearly and concisely and is packed with the details you need to code effectively. The most important features are given a no-nonsense, in-depth treatment and chapters contain examples that demonstrate both the power and the subtlety of Windows 10. Windows 10 Development with XAML and C# 7 focuses on the features that you need for your project and brings your existing C# coding knowledge to bear.

What You’ll Learn

  • Discover what universal Windows 10 apps are capable of and why they are special
  • Use advanced features to create immersive and engaging Windows 10 applications
  • Create applications that work seamlessly on tablets and desktops
  • Manage the life cycle of your application

Who This Book Is For

Anyone wanting to get to grips with Windows 10 development using the cross-platform standards of XAML and C#.
